在过去的几年中,加密货币的发展引起了全球投资者和技术开发者的极大关注。随着比特币的成功,越来越多的人希望了解如何开发自己的加密货币。这一过程不仅涉及技术知识,还涉及经济学、法律以及市场营销等多方面的内容。本文将为您详尽介绍加密货币的开发过程,并回答与之相关的五个关键问题。
什么是加密货币?
加密货币是一种数字货币,利用密码学进行安全验证和交易保护。与传统的货币不同,加密货币没有中央发行机构,而是通过去中心化的区块链技术进行管理。这种防篡改的特性使得加密货币具有很高的安全性和匿名性。比特币是第一种也是最著名的加密货币,随后出现了以太坊、瑞波币等多种不同类型的加密货币。
加密货币的特点主要包括去中心化、透明化和安全性。去中心化意味着没有单一的控制机构,交易由网络中的每一个节点共同维护。透明化则是所有的交易记录都在区块链上公开,任何人都可以验证。而安全性则来自于使用密码学技术,确保交易的合法性和用户的隐私。
加密货币的开发过程有哪些步骤?
开发加密货币是一个复杂的过程,通常包括以下几个主要步骤:
- 概念确认:在开发之前,首先要明确你希望创建的加密货币的目的是什么。它是为了支付、交易还是某种特定的应用场景?这会直接影响到技术的选择和市场的发展策略。
- 选择区块链平台:你可以选择在现有的区块链上构建,比如以太坊,或者自己构建独立的区块链。如果选择现有平台,开发会相对简单,但功能上可能受到限制。
- 开发智能合约:如果你选择在以太坊等平台上构建,你需要编写智能合约,这是一种自动执行的协议。通过智能合约,用户可以在没有中介的情况下完成交易。
- 代币模型设计:确定代币的总供应量、发行机制、分配计划等。这一部分对后期的市场表现和用户接受度至关重要。
- 测试:在正式上线之前,必须进行充分的测试,以确保代码的安全性和有效性。这包括轻量测试、压力测试以及安全审计。
- 上线与推广:一旦开发完成,就可以进行首次代币发行(ICO)或发行(IDO),并开始市场推广,吸引用户使用和投资。
开发加密货币需要哪些技术和工具?
开发加密货币涉及的技术和工具有很多,以下是一些常见的技术栈:
- 编程语言:可以使用多种编程语言来开发加密货币,包括C , Java, Python, Solidity(主要用于以太坊智能合约)等。
- 区块链平台:选择合适的区块链平台是至关重要的。Ethereum、Ripple、Binance Smart Chain等都是流行的开发平台。
- 开发工具:可以使用Truffle、Geth、Remix等工具来开发、测试和部署智能合约。
- 测试网络:在正式上线之前,使用测试网络(如Rinkeby、Ropsten等)进行测试,确保合约运行正常。
- 安全工具:使用安全审核工具(如MythX、Slither)来审计安全性,保障代码不被攻击。
开发加密货币的成本和预算如何制定?
开发加密货币的成本可能会因项目的规模与复杂度而异。一般来说,以下几个费用项目需要考虑:
- 开发团队薪资:如果你选择雇佣开发团队,则需要支出团队成员的工资,包括程序员、设计师和项目经理等。
- 技术工具费用:某些开发工具以及使用区块链平台可能需要支付费用,如API调用、服务器费用等。
- 法律费用:对于加密货币的合规性审计、法律咨询等也需要一定的成本,这在不同的国家和地区可能有所不同。
- 市场推广费用:一旦开发完成,吸引用户的市场推广也是一项重要的支出,包括广告、品牌宣传、社区建设等。
如何确保开发的加密货币合规?
随着加密货币市场的发展,越来越多的国家开始对其进行监管。确保合规性是加密货币开发过程中不可忽视的一部分:
- 了解法律法规:首先要了解你所在国家的相关法律法规,特别是与加密货币相关的法规。确保你的加密货币不违反当地法律。
- 注册与申报:一些国家要求你在发行加密货币之前进行注册或申报,所以需要提前了解流程。
- 合规审计:通过第三方合规审计公司进行合规性检查,确保项目符合当地的法律要求。
- 透明度与客户保护:保持高度透明度,确保用户的资金安全,并提供足够的信息以保护投资者的权益。
如何推广新开发的加密货币?
推广新开发的加密货币是确保其成功的重要步骤,以下是一些有效的策略:
- 社区建设:在社交媒体平台、论坛等地方建立并维护用户社区,吸引关注和讨论。
- 内容营销:通过博客、视频、网络研讨会等形式传播项目背景和优势,提高公众的认知度与信任感。
- 合作伙伴关系:与其他项目、交易所或金融机构建立合作,借助他们的渠道推广你的加密货币。
- 登记和上市:将你的代币在不同的交易所上架,增加交易的便捷性,提高流动性。
总之,开发加密货币不仅仅是技术问题,更是经济和市场的综合性挑战。了解开发的各个环节和相关问题将有助于您更好地进入并立足于这一快速发展的领域。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。